Output 68d538745556f90c5829dd05b45bba6ae046711c18cf31c52763a3bb2fbbabff:0

value
12665676
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a06d21065de03e0ed6a8816e51b2dc71551a60d OP_EQUALVERIFY OP_CHECKSIG
address
LMba16r4s7aNZXfN9bh1KXvShiWrBwGAbj
transaction
68d538745556f90c5829dd05b45bba6ae046711c18cf31c52763a3bb2fbbabff
spent
true